Today, Roma hosts Udinese, looking to regain first place in the standings and, above all, earn more points to return to the Champions League. Yesterday, at Trigoria, the focus was on January.
As Il Romanista reports, a meeting between Ryan Friedkin, Massara, and Gasperini was reportedly held at Roma headquarters yesterday, with the transfer market at the center of discussions. Ranieri, however, was absent for personal reasons.
The focus was obviously on attack, a sore point in Roma’s stellar start to the season.
The hottest name remains Joshua Zirkzee, on his way out of Manchester United. The Dutchman could therefore return to Serie A, where he excelled and established himself with Bologna, but for that to happen, the Red Devils will first have to open up to a loan deal.
